I cannot find the "cf" variant in the ca layout (canadian french) in /usr/share/X11/xkb/rules/xorg.lst. What happened with it?
The layouts are listed in evdev.lst, as that's what the evdev driver uses. Looking through that file, the variant for canadian french is fr-legacy or fr-dvorak.
afaik, Xorg stopped using the .lst files - at least I remember a discussion on this some time ago, I hope it's been implemented by now. Now, from what I see in /usr/share/X11/xkb/symbols/ca there are a dozen of variants including "fr" "fr-legacy" etc. (grep symbols /usr/share/X11/xkb/symbols/ca) So just, "setxkbmap -layout ca -variant fr" should get you what you want -- damjan
